rpms/java-1.6.0-openjdk/devel java-1.6.0-openjdk-java-access-bridge-tck.patch, NONE, 1.1 java-1.6.0-openjdk.spec, 1.34, 1.35

Lillian Angel (langel) fedora-extras-commits at redhat.com
Thu May 22 17:47:50 UTC 2008


Author: langel

Update of /cvs/pkgs/rpms/java-1.6.0-openjdk/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v27487

Modified Files:
	java-1.6.0-openjdk.spec 
Added Files:
	java-1.6.0-openjdk-java-access-bridge-tck.patch 
Log Message:
* Thu May 22 2008 Lillian Angel <langel at redhat.com> - 1:1.6.0.0-0.14.b09
- Added new patch java-1.6.0-openjdk-java-access-bridge-tck.patch.
- Updated release.



java-1.6.0-openjdk-java-access-bridge-tck.patch:

--- NEW FILE java-1.6.0-openjdk-java-access-bridge-tck.patch ---
--- java-access-bridge-1.22.0/bridge/org/GNOME/Accessibility/JavaBridge.java.orig	2008-05-22 11:27:00.000000000 -0400
+++ java-access-bridge-1.22.0/bridge/org/GNOME/Accessibility/JavaBridge.java	2008-05-22 11:28:02.000000000 -0400
@@ -34,6 +34,9 @@
 import javax.accessibility.AccessibleRole;
 import javax.accessibility.AccessibleText;
 import javax.accessibility.AccessibleEditableText;
+import java.security.PrivilegedAction;
+import java.security.AccessController;
+
 
 public class JavaBridge {
 
@@ -332,7 +335,11 @@
 			System.err.println ("Java Accessibility Bridge for GNOME loaded.\n");
 
 		// Not sure what kind of arguments should be sent to ORB
-		String vm_rev = System.getProperty("java.version");
+		String vm_rev = (String) AccessController.doPrivileged(new PrivilegedAction() {
+			public java.lang.Object run() {
+				return System.getProperty("java.version");
+			}
+		});	
 
 		if (vm_rev.compareTo("1.4.0") < 0) {
 			System.err.println("WARNING: Java Accessibility Bridge " +


Index: java-1.6.0-openjdk.spec
===================================================================
RCS file: /cvs/pkgs/rpms/java-1.6.0-openjdk/devel/java-1.6.0-openjdk.spec,v
retrieving revision 1.34
retrieving revision 1.35
diff -u -r1.34 -r1.35
--- java-1.6.0-openjdk.spec	5 May 2008 14:22:29 -0000	1.34
+++ java-1.6.0-openjdk.spec	22 May 2008 17:47:07 -0000	1.35
@@ -111,7 +111,7 @@
 
 Name:    java-%{javaver}-%{origin}
 Version: %{javaver}.%{buildver}
-Release: 0.13.%{openjdkver}%{?dist}
+Release: 0.14.%{openjdkver}%{?dist}
 # java-1.5.0-ibm from jpackage.org set Epoch to 1 for unknown reasons,
 # and this change was brought into RHEL-4.  java-1.5.0-ibm packages
 # also included the epoch in their virtual provides.  This created a
@@ -145,6 +145,7 @@
 # GPL Licenses.
 Patch2:   java-1.6.0-openjdk-jhat.patch
 Patch3:   java-1.6.0-openjdk-freetype.patch
+Patch4:	  java-1.6.0-openjdk-java-access-bridge-tck.patch
 
 B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(%{__id_u} -n)
 
@@ -362,6 +363,7 @@
 patch -l -p1 < %{PATCH3}
 make
 pushd java-access-bridge-%{accessver}
+  patch -l -p1 < %{PATCH4}
   export JAVA_HOME=$(pwd)/../%{buildoutputdir}/j2sdk-image
   export PATH=$JAVA_HOME/bin:$PATH
   ./configure
@@ -862,6 +864,10 @@
 %{_jvmdir}/%{jredir}/lib/%{archinstall}/gcjwebplugin.so
 
 %changelog
+* Thu May 22 2008 Lillian Angel <langel at redhat.com> - 1:1.6.0.0-0.14.b09
+- Added new patch java-1.6.0-openjdk-java-access-bridge-tck.patch.
+- Updated release.
+
 * Mon May 05 2008 Lillian Angel <langel at redhat.com> - 1:1.6.0.0-0.13.b09
 - Updated release.
 - Updated icedteasnapshot.




More information about the scm-commits mailing list